]> git.ipfire.org Git - thirdparty/suricata.git/commitdiff
flow-manager: init global atomics
authorVictor Julien <victor@inliniac.net>
Wed, 4 Mar 2015 15:47:28 +0000 (16:47 +0100)
committerVictor Julien <victor@inliniac.net>
Wed, 4 Mar 2015 15:47:28 +0000 (16:47 +0100)
src/flow-manager.c

index 3bfa477a4a6ae76e0b5ab63b191504ce28503210..338ddc896d6ce67de778a2d44ac35eb225c01898 100644 (file)
@@ -994,6 +994,8 @@ void TmModuleFlowManagerRegister (void)
     tmm_modules[TMM_FLOWMANAGER].cap_flags = 0;
     tmm_modules[TMM_FLOWMANAGER].flags = TM_FLAG_MANAGEMENT_TM;
     SCLogDebug("%s registered", tmm_modules[TMM_FLOWMANAGER].name);
+
+    SC_ATOMIC_INIT(flowmgr_cnt);
 }
 
 void TmModuleFlowRecyclerRegister (void)
@@ -1006,6 +1008,8 @@ void TmModuleFlowRecyclerRegister (void)
     tmm_modules[TMM_FLOWRECYCLER].cap_flags = 0;
     tmm_modules[TMM_FLOWRECYCLER].flags = TM_FLAG_MANAGEMENT_TM;
     SCLogDebug("%s registered", tmm_modules[TMM_FLOWRECYCLER].name);
+
+    SC_ATOMIC_INIT(flowrec_cnt);
 }
 
 #ifdef UNITTESTS